Click/rattle from moonroof liner cover?
I was wondering if anyone had this problem / a solution. I get a clicking sound from the plastic pieces that are part of the venting on the moonroof interior cover. When I drive, I guess the piece flexes and makes a popping sound. Does anyone know of a solution for this -- I am going to the dealer on Friday for maintenance.

Not normal...
Make sure it's not something else. My dealer removed the headliner and found the sunroof cartridge was not fastened tight. They torqued down the fasteners and it's been quiet for over six months now.<p>John G

Had the same problem as you and here is what i did
to fix it.
First the source was plastic on plastic contact as the car flexed. I took some light oil, a flexible applicator (bendable tube), and using my fingers to exactly pin-point the culprit (jam your fingers between the liner and the moon roof - it's tight) I applied a small amount of oil to get rid of the noise. I was careful not too use too much. I didn't want the oil to drip through the fabric. Hope this works for you.
